**Job Purpose**
- Manage, control and maintain the distribution costing system to enable accurate costings to be reflected in tenders, budgets, forecasts and reporting actuals.
- Assisting Supply Chain Analysis Manager & Logistics Analyst with month end accruals, prepayments and balance sheet reconciliations.
- Implementation and changes in the DC system due to new routes to market, product streams, contracts negotiated and reporting sectors for both the UK and European markets.
- Develop new methods of costing routes to market to enable cost allocation down to product level to ascertain more accurate customer profitability analysis.

**Job Dimensions**

The role has contact with Princes financial teams up to and including controller level for both the UK and European markets. The key point of contact within Princes for external communication when implementing a new service provider up to and including third party senior commercial Managers.

Number of sites controlled - 19
Cost responsibility - £65m

**Responsibilities**:

- Posting of month-end journals / prepayments
- Assist in the reconciliation of all balance sheet accounts at prescribed frequencies

Manage and review accruals by the costing system to ensure accuracy. The outputs from the distribution costing system which will be managed by this role are
- Reflection in tenders
- Payments to service providers
- Budget, A8 forecasting
- Scenario planning around routes to market

During new contract negotiations challenges both internally and externally to ensure that the distribution costing system is capable of accruing at the correct level.

Chairing and owning meetings and outputs related to implementing new ways of working through more accurate cost allocation and developing more visibility for the Logistics finance team to have a clear understanding of costs and variances to budget.

Working autonomously to implement new complexities & routes to market in line with internal controls, being mindful of accruals which in turn will be reported by the logistics finance team. Maximisation of the DC system and minimise the need for incremental purchase orders.

Manage reconciliation of accruals with the SAP system against proposed invoice values received from logistics service providers. Reconciliation and challenging any variances with external parties.

Key point of contact for managing interfaces with the IT logistics representatives in relation to all aspects of change to the Distribution Costing system.

Responsible for maintaining back up documentation for changes to the DC system which will be audited by both internal and external auditors throughout the year.

Creation of new vendors to be paid for logistics activities in line with internal & external controls.

Raising invoices on a regular basis for clams which arise in the supply chain.
